Location
The premises are situated in the award winning Hanley Park and set within 24 hectares. Hanley Park is one of the UK’s largest Victorian public parks and is close to a large residential area as well as Staffordshire University, Stoke on Trent College and a number of office and commercial buildings. Stoke on Trent has a population of some 391,927 and within one kilometer of the park over 10,000 people. There is also good access to the A500 an urban express way which runs through the heart of the Stoke on Trent conurbation, Stoke Railway station within half a mile of the park and Stoke on Trent City Centre 0.8 miles from the park. The Cauldon Canal passes through the park and the Canal and River Trust estimates that 5,500 leisure boats per year travel along the canal and pass the park.
There are a number of car parks that service the park as well as a good bus service. In 2023 the park was visited by 1,029,213 people and this information is obtained from automated people counters installed at all entrances to the park. There is also a full program of organized events within the park.

Rating
The voa website advises the rateable value for 2024/25 is to be confirmed. The standard non-domestic business rates multiplier is 54.6p. The small business multiplier is 49.9p up to a rateable value of £50,999. Small Business may benefit for upto100% on premises with a rateable value of up to £12,000 and a tapered relief for rateable values between £12,000 and £15,000.
